In Hillsboro’s Orenco Gardens area, the owners were completing the interior of a newly built home. The layout included multiple hallways, a long living area, several closets, a compact kitchen, and fully framed bathrooms that needed complete finish work. They envisioned warm hardwood flooring, clean white trim, knotty interior doors, and simple, durable surfaces that would tie the entire home together.
This project required precise detailing, careful flooring layout, and clean trim integration to achieve the cohesive look the homeowners wanted.
All Building Construction delivered the full interior finish package, beginning with continuous hardwood plank flooring throughout the living areas, hallways, closets, kitchen, and loft/bonus spaces. Boards were installed with consistent spacing, tight joints, and smooth transitions across doorways and openings to ensure both durability and visual flow.
In the kitchen, raised-panel wood cabinetry was installed in an L-shaped configuration, paired with laminate countertops, a double-bowl stainless sink, and a full suite of stainless appliances. Recessed lighting, clean drywall finishes, and simple white window casing kept the workspace bright and functional. Cabinets were leveled across uneven subfloor areas, microwave venting was tied into the wall cavity, and the sink base was shimmed and anchored for long-term stability.
Throughout the home, knotty wood interior doors—including bifold closets and laundry enclosures—were installed with consistent reveals and smooth operation. Trim and casing were cut and fitted with square, clean joints to emphasize the home’s bright, simple aesthetic. Door hardware and hinges were aligned to avoid binding and ensure proper swing clearance.
Bathroom finish work included ceramic tile flooring, integrated sink-and-countertop vanities, GFCI-protected outlets, wall heaters, and cleanly trimmed window openings. Plumbing fixtures were installed and pressure-tested, and the fiberglass tub was sealed and trimmed for a finished look.
Even the loft and bonus areas received full flooring, trim, lighting, and an attic-access hatch, completing every level of the interior with uniform detail and usability.
